Modify ↓
#11935 closed defect (invalid)
Weird Permission Denied issue
Reported by: | anonymous | Owned by: | Jun Omae |
---|---|---|---|
Priority: | normal | Component: | TracDragDropPlugin |
Severity: | normal | Keywords: | |
Cc: | Trac Release: |
Description
The log says
2014-08-19 17:14:05,867 Trac[main] DEBUG: Dispatching <RequestWithSession "POST '/tracdragdrop/new/ticket/144'"> 2014-08-19 17:14:05,870 Trac[MyPagePlugin] DEBUG: match_request: url = wiki/u/branson 2014-08-19 17:14:05,870 Trac[MyPagePlugin] DEBUG: match_request: req = /tracdragdrop/new/ticket/144 2014-08-19 17:14:05,872 Trac[session] DEBUG: Retrieving session for ID u'branson' 2014-08-19 17:14:05,874 Trac[main] DEBUG: Negotiated locale: None -> en_US 2014-08-19 17:14:05,895 Trac[api] INFO: Synchronized '(default)' repository in 0.02 seconds 2014-08-19 17:14:06,628 Trac[chrome] DEBUG: Prepare chrome data for request 2014-08-19 17:14:06,631 Trac[api] DEBUG: Checking permission called with: action(XML_RPC),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,632 Trac[auth] DEBUG: _dir_search: searching ou=People,dc=blackphone,dc=ch for (&(uid=branson)(objectClass=person))(e2d41725390e228923405648cc51151e) 2014-08-19 17:14:06,633 Trac[auth] DEBUG: _dir_search: starting LDAP search of ldap://ldap.inf.blackphone.ch ou=People,dc=blackphone,dc=ch using (&(uid=branson)(objectClass=person)) for ['uid'] 2014-08-19 17:14:06,635 Trac[auth] DEBUG: _dir_search: dir hit, 1 entries. 2014-08-19 17:14:06,639 Trac[auth] DEBUG: user branson has dn: cn=Branson Matheson,ou=People,dc=blackphone,dc=ch 2014-08-19 17:14:06,640 Trac[auth] DEBUG: _dir_search: searching ou=group,dc=blackphone,dc=ch for (&(objectClass=posixGroup)(memberUid=branson))(e0ea4b6b0174926d8869636eb7e95d90) 2014-08-19 17:14:06,640 Trac[auth] DEBUG: _dir_search: starting LDAP search of ldap://ldap.inf.blackphone.ch ou=group,dc=blackphone,dc=ch using (&(objectClass=posixGroup)(memberUid=branson)) for ['cn'] 2014-08-19 17:14:06,671 Trac[auth] DEBUG: _dir_search: dir hit, 3 entries. 2014-08-19 17:14:06,675 Trac[auth] DEBUG: username branson has groups @sysadmins, @blackphone, @trac_admin 2014-08-19 17:14:06,676 Trac[api] DEBUG: Checking permission called with: action(TICKET_VIEW),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,677 Trac[api] DEBUG: Checking permission called with: action(TICKET_CREATE),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,677 Trac[api] DEBUG: Checking permission called with: action(SEARCH_VIEW),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,679 Trac[api] DEBUG: Checking permission called with: action(MYPAGE_VIEW),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,680 Trac[api] DEBUG: Checking permission called with: action(TICKET_ADMIN),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,680 Trac[api] DEBUG: Checking permission called with: action(ACCTMGR_CONFIG_ADMIN),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,681 Trac[api] DEBUG: Checking permission called with: action(ACCTMGR_USER_ADMIN),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,681 Trac[api] DEBUG: Checking permission called with: action(TRAC_ADMIN),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,682 Trac[api] DEBUG: Checking permission called with: action(PERMISSION_GRANT),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,682 Trac[api] DEBUG: Checking permission called with: action(THEME_ADMIN),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,683 Trac[api] DEBUG: Checking permission called with: action(TT_ADMIN),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,683 Trac[api] DEBUG: Checking permission called with: action(MILESTONE_VIEW),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,684 Trac[api] DEBUG: Checking permission called with: action(VERSIONCONTROL_ADMIN),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,684 Trac[api] DEBUG: Checking permission called with: action(BLOG_ADMIN), username(branson), resource(<Resource 'blog'>), perm(<trac.perm.PermissionCache object at 0x7fd1cf97b690>) 2014-08-19 17:14:06,686 Trac[api] DEBUG: Checking permission called with: action(REPORT_VIEW),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,686 Trac[api] DEBUG: Checking permission called with: action(ROADMAP_VIEW),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,687 Trac[api] DEBUG: Checking permission called with: action(TIMELINE_VIEW),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,688 Trac[api] DEBUG: Checking permission called with: action(BROWSER_VIEW), username(branson), resource(None), perm(<trac.perm.PermissionCache object at 0x7fd1cf962230>) 2014-08-19 17:14:06,690 Trac[api] DEBUG: Checking permission called with: action(WIKI_VIEW), username(branson), resource(<Resource 'wiki'>), perm(<trac.perm.PermissionCache object at 0x7fd1cf995050>) 2014-08-19 17:14:06,691 Trac[api] DEBUG: Checking permission called with: action(BLOG_VIEW), username(branson), resource(<Resource 'blog'>), perm(<trac.perm.PermissionCache object at 0x7fd1cf98d280>) 2014-08-19 17:14:06,693 Trac[api] DEBUG: Checking permission called with: action(ATTACHMENT_CREATE), username(branson), resource(<Resource u'ticket:144, attachment'>), perm(<trac.perm.PermissionCache object at 0x7fd1cf98d280>) 2014-08-19 17:14:06,693 Trac[api] DEBUG: Checking permission called with: action(TICKET_APPEND), username(bra
The perms on the directory are fine.. the issue appears to be it's looking for an "ATTACHMENT_CREATE" permission which doesn't exist?
Attachments (0)
Note: See
TracTickets for help on using
tickets.
See
LegacyAttachmentPolicy
in[trac] permission_policies
of TracIni.